Commercial & Industrial

We help businesses to reduce their electricity costs and environmental impact while contributing to a more sustainable future for all.

Commercial solar systems offer different benefits to businesses, including cost savings, environmental sustainability, and energy independence.

Businesses can take advantage of financing options and long-term savings on energy costs to make solar energy an affordable and cost-effective solution. 

These options include cash, loans or leases and power purchase agreements (PPAs), which allow businesses to pay for the system over time while still enjoying the cost savings on their energy bills.

How to Install Commercial Solar Panels

Commercial solar panels are generally installed on roofs in one of two ways: ballasted racking or attached racking.

Ballasted racking uses cement blocks or other heavy items to secure panels to a flat roof. Attached racking enables panels to be attached to sloping roofs by using roof-penetrating hardware.

Incorrect installation can result in generating low power levels, and  pose a hazard if panels are not secured prope.


  • Reduce your electricity bills
  • Enjoy guaranteed performance
  • Improve power reliability
  • Manage long-term electricity costs
  • Decarbonize your business and progress towards Net Zero targets